So after a fun little fiasco involving it getting delivered to a neighbor, I got my hands on a HORI D-Pad Controller as it's called. I'd rather call it a d-pad joycon, but whatever.

Image

Since I'm gaming a lot on my Switch lately, I've been looking for ways to make it more enjoyable and have been trying different products. This thing is pretty cheap on amazon (a little over 20 bucks) and the d-pad is phenomenal. Way better than the default, 4 button, d-pad on the standard joy con, and way better than the d-pads on some other joy con replacements or Switch system shells that I've tried. There are some minor cons though.

It's for handheld mode only.

The thing is not quite as much of a tight fit as the standard, left side, joycon. Like you can actually wiggle the thing ever so slightly with your hands if you try. It's not a big deal, but while playing a game I could occasionally feel it moving in my hand. It's a minor distraction that I'll probably get used to and not even notice after using it for a few days, but a bit surprising given how high quality hori products typically are. It gives the thing a slightly cheap feel, but like I said before though, the d-pad feels REALLY good. I have to try playing a 2-d fighter with this thing. I imagine it will perform extremely well.

This is purely a cosmetic thing. I have the Zelda version of the Oled Switch. So I got the Zelda version of the HORI D-Pad joycon so it would match my right side joy con. Problem is the Hori joycon has more black than gold in its color scheme as pictured above, while the joycons for the Zelda oled focuses more on gold as you can see here

Image

The Zelda insignia is smaller too. Not a big deal, just a little irritating to that OCD part of my brain. HORI went with a design that feels more in line with this 3ds model:

Image

Since there doesn't seem to be a perfect, all in one, product for replacing the Switch joy cons, I will probably alternate between this Hori d-pad joycon for 2d games, and something with a hall effect analog stick for other stuff. Firstly, I picked up Project Overkill for £20. I had never heard of this game until recently (or if I had, I have since forgotten about it). I was reading an old magazine and stumbled upon an article about it before the game was out. I thought it looked cool, looked it up online and so I bought it

Secondly, Under Defeat is a game I have wanted for ages. It's one of (maybe the) last commercial releases for the console, as a 2006 release. There was an HD remaster on PS3 and 360 which is considered inferior. It cost me £50.
